And then the wonderful fabulousness of the amazing entity called the Mermaid Parade.
A Coney Island tradition.
This parade is over 20 years old and is part of celebrating the summer season with a nod toward the mardi gras parade which existed in the early 20th century.

In reality it is crazy costumes, lots of naked boobs, tails, nets, stilts, roller skates, hula hoops, and fun!!!!



And then after the parade is done you get to pig out on french fries and corn on the cob at the beach...


Then there is the infamous Wonder Wheel, at one time the largest Ferris wheel in the world, and only one of 3 of its kind... the cages drop and swing as you go around.......
So fun and what a view.
And after the parade of king and queen into the ocean with fruit thrown to the gods you go home sun burnt, exhausted, and smiling.
